Fuel door wont unlock

I have a 1992 300D and the door locks and my alarm have been acting funny, now the fuel door will not unlock. How do I unlock the fuel door?

Open the trunk, pull carpet away and pull the plunger back.

Yes it controls all the locks and the rear head rest release. Its expensive try and get one used. probably a leak in the vacuum/pressure tank above the gas tank.
